Professional Ceiling Fan Installation Requires More Than Basic Wiring

Ceiling fan installation involves far more than attaching a fixture to the ceiling and connecting a few wires. A properly installed ceiling fan must be supported by the correct electrical box, connected to a safe and stable circuit, grounded correctly, balanced for movement, and tested for reliable operation under load. Improper installation can lead to loose wiring, overheating switches, unstable mounting, flickering lights, breaker trips, or long-term electrical damage hidden behind the ceiling.

Many homeowners discover electrical problems after replacing old light fixtures with ceiling fans that place additional strain on the wiring and support hardware. Existing ceiling boxes are not always rated to support the movement and weight of a fan motor. Wiring connections may also be outdated, damaged, overloaded, or improperly grounded. Professional ceiling fan installation helps identify these problems before they become larger electrical hazards.

Common Electrical Problems Found During Ceiling Fan Installation

Ceiling fan installations frequently uncover hidden electrical issues inside the ceiling, switch box, or circuit itself. Older wiring methods, loose connections, overloaded circuits, and damaged electrical boxes are common causes of unsafe fan operation. Electrical troubleshooting helps determine whether the circuit can safely support the fan and whether repairs are required before installation continues.

One of the most common problems involves improper support boxes. Standard light fixture boxes are often too weak for ceiling fan use because fan motors create constant movement and vibration. Over time, this movement can loosen mounting hardware, stress the wiring, and damage the ceiling structure if the fan is not properly supported.

Electrical issues commonly found during fan installation include:

  • Loose or overheated wire connections
  • Incorrectly sized electrical boxes
  • Improper grounding or missing grounding conductors
  • Overloaded lighting circuits
  • Damaged wall switches or fan controls
  • Flickering lights caused by unstable voltage
  • Breaker trips during fan startup
  • Improper dimmer compatibility with fan motors

Electrical diagnostics help isolate these problems early so repairs can be completed before the new fixture is energized.

Why Delaying Ceiling Fan Electrical Repairs Can Become Dangerous

Delaying ceiling fan repairs or continuing to use a poorly installed fan can create both electrical and structural safety risks. Loose electrical connections generate heat over time, especially when the fan motor operates continuously during warmer conditions. This heat buildup can damage insulation, weaken wire connections, and increase the risk of breaker failure or electrical fire.

Fans that wobble excessively may slowly loosen mounting hardware hidden above the ceiling surface. What initially appears to be a balancing issue can eventually affect the electrical box, wiring splices, and switch connections feeding the fixture. Ignoring these warning signs often leads to more expensive electrical repairs later.

Faulty switches and damaged speed controls can also create unstable electrical flow through the circuit. A fan that changes speed unexpectedly, hums loudly, or operates inconsistently may already have wiring damage inside the switch box or ceiling assembly.

Warning signs that require immediate electrical inspection include:

  • Burning smells near the fan or switch
  • Warm wall plates or buzzing switches
  • Breaker trips after fan operation begins
  • Lights dimming when the fan starts
  • Visible movement at the ceiling mount
  • Intermittent fan operation or sudden shutoff

Professional electrical service helps prevent these problems from spreading into larger circuit or panel issues.

The Ceiling Fan Installation And Wiring Process

A professional ceiling fan installation begins with evaluating the existing electrical system, fixture support, and circuit condition. Electricians inspect the ceiling box first to confirm that it is fan-rated and securely attached to the framing structure. If the box is damaged, undersized, loose, or improperly mounted, replacement is usually required before installation can continue safely.

Next, the circuit wiring is inspected for connection quality, grounding protection, insulation condition, and switch compatibility. Wiring diagnostics help determine whether the circuit is overloaded or affected by previous repair work that may no longer meet safe operating standards.

Typical installation and diagnostic steps include:

  • Ceiling box support inspection
  • Breaker and circuit evaluation
  • Wiring connection testing
  • Grounding verification
  • Switch and control troubleshooting
  • Fan blade balancing and mounting adjustment
  • Light kit testing and fixture operation checks
  • Safety testing after installation completion

Once the fan is installed, electricians test the fixture under normal operating conditions to verify stable power flow, smooth operation, proper speed control, and safe electrical performance.

Switch Repair, Fan Controls, And Circuit Troubleshooting

Ceiling fans rely on more than the fan motor itself. Wall switches, dimmers, pull chains, remote receivers, and dedicated fan controls all affect how the fixture operates. Incorrect switch installation or incompatible controls can shorten motor life and create unstable electrical performance.

Dimmer switches designed for lighting fixtures are often mistakenly connected to ceiling fan motors. This can cause buzzing, overheating, inconsistent speed control, or motor damage. Electrical troubleshooting identifies whether the existing controls are safe for the fan system being installed.

Some homes also experience shared circuit problems where the ceiling fan operates on an overloaded lighting circuit. In these situations, electricians may recommend breaker replacement, circuit separation, or wiring upgrades to improve reliability and reduce electrical strain.

Control and circuit services may include:

  • Wall switch replacement
  • Fan speed controller installation
  • Remote receiver troubleshooting
  • Breaker inspection and replacement
  • Dedicated circuit planning when needed
  • Code-aware wiring correction
  • Grounding and polarity testing

Correct electrical configuration improves fan performance while helping protect connected lighting and household devices.

Ceiling Fan Installation For Modern Home Electrical Needs

Modern ceiling fans often include advanced features such as integrated LED lighting, smart controls, remote systems, multiple speed modes, and energy-saving operation. These systems require reliable wiring and proper electrical setup to function safely and consistently.

Electrical upgrades are sometimes necessary when replacing older fixtures with heavier or more advanced fan systems. Wiring that previously powered a small light fixture may not provide the support or control configuration required for modern ceiling fan operation.

Professional electricians evaluate whether additional electrical improvements are needed during installation. This may include upgrading switches, replacing damaged wiring, improving grounding, or installing GFCI protection in appropriate areas. Permit-aware planning may also be required when adding new wiring pathways or modifying circuits significantly.

Modern installation considerations may involve:

  • Integrated LED light compatibility
  • Smart fan control wiring
  • Remote control system setup
  • Surge protection recommendations
  • Improved grounding protection
  • Code-aware electrical updates

These improvements help extend fixture lifespan while supporting safer and more efficient operation throughout the home.

Home electrician service FAQs

Why does my ceiling fan wobble during operation?

A wobbling fan may be caused by loose mounting hardware, an unsupported electrical box, unbalanced blades, or installation problems that require electrical inspection.

Can a ceiling fan be installed on any ceiling box?

No. Ceiling fans require fan-rated support boxes that can safely handle the weight and movement of the fixture during operation.

Why do my lights flicker when the fan turns on?

Flickering lights often point to loose electrical connections, overloaded switches, unstable wiring, or compatibility issues within the fan circuit.

Is buzzing from a ceiling fan dangerous?

Buzzing sounds can indicate loose wiring, motor issues, failing controls, or electrical connection problems that should be inspected before damage worsens.

Can faulty fan wiring trip breakers?

Yes. Damaged wiring, overloaded circuits, or loose electrical connections may cause repeated breaker trips or unstable power flow.

Should old ceiling fans be replaced?

Older fans with wiring wear, unstable mounting, switch failures, or repeated operational problems are often safer and more reliable to replace.

What electrical checks are included during installation?

Electrical service typically includes wiring inspection, switch testing, support verification, grounding review, and safe operation checks.

Can ceiling fan controls stop working over time?

Yes. Wall switches, speed controls, remotes, and dimmers can fail from electrical wear, heat, overloaded circuits, or loose wiring.
